Carers Manchester
Carers Manchester is a partnership of statutory and voluntary organisations, working together to improve services for Manchester’s unwaged carers.
This partnership has developed a new pathway for carers in the city to receive advice, guidance and support.
Contact Point
Carers Manchester Contact Point is a is dedicated helpline for carers to access for support and guidance. The team includes advice workers that can provide support in other languages.

Locality based services (services near you)
Their locality based services deliver support in your area and within your community. These services provide outreach and support services in North, Central and South Manchester.
Learning and Development
They also offer a number of FREE workshops for carers that take place throughout the year. The purpose of these workshops are to provide you with the tools you need to take control of your caring role and offer you the opportunity to meet other carers who have had similar experiences to you. These include ‘Being a Carer’ and ‘Welfare and Benefits’.
